Tom, sounds like you’ve got her dialed in pretty nicely. If you wanted to go for a hero run, you could try the 3-blades but the cupping of the Plus props might not give up enough RPM to make it worth it.

Being a fresh water boat running on the rivers and such, I’ll bet she’s never been as fast as you’ve had her. With some time behind the wheel, I’ll bet you can start sneaking up on 80. A shorter lower would get you there too... if you really got the speed bug going.
